[Denver]: Bowery Press, 1969. Broadsheet, 17 x 11 inches. Printed in black on blue paper. Horizontal fold, as issued. Light discoloration at fold. Very good. Bowery Press Broadsheet No. 3, containing six poems by Beat poet Stuart Perkoff (1930-1974), including "Some Aspects of Prison," "Some Aspects of Being a Junkie," and "Love Is the Silence."

[Washington, D.C.]: Government Printing Office for the United States Forest Service, [ca. 1925]. Broadside, 13 2/3 x 10 inches, on card stock. Offsetting and abrasions on verso, evidently, from removal from a different copy of the poster below (not visible on recto). Light warping, very light edgewear, else fine.
A striking fire prevention poster depicting a fiery red wolf on a black background below a horizon of charred trees. The earliest reference to the poster we have found is in a 1926 list of publications issued by the United States Department of Agriculture (under which the Forest Service operates) available for purchase.

Sauk City: Arkham House, 1967. First Edition. Hardcover. Fine/near fine. [5],208,[1] pp. Publisher's black cloth, spine titled in gilt, in pictorial dust jacket. Inscribed and signed by the author on dedication leaf verso. Jacket lightly rubbed, else fine. Fine in a near fine dust jacket. Warmly inscribed by the author to a fellow World War I veteran and alumnus of the American Expeditionary Forces University at Beaune, France, "For Red & Elizabeth Palmer with good wishes & Affectionate Thoughts & Memories of A.E.F. [i.e., American Expeditionary Forces] University Beaune - Beaune - pas bon Beaune! E. Hoffmann Price also known as Tao Fan| Mar 12 1969," and signed with a stamp of his Chinese chop. The first hardcover collection of the author's short stories. Jacket designed by Lee Brown Coye. 2007 copies printed. Derleth 93. Jaffery 100.
